Gradius Challenge
Concept: Create a Big Core, Gunwall, or Shadowdancer in Fraxy
Special requirements: All attacks must have a "Rank 1" Version a "Rank 50" version and a "Rank 100" Version, all submissions must be side view
Bullet Limit: 380 bullets on screen at any given time
Screen Limit: 480x360
Event Limit: None
Parts Limit: None

Explain the types. It’s mostly the Big Core type that I’m confused with. - Fourboxes
Okay, here is a basic rundown of the boss types. A Big core is an elaborate shell that protects and covers “Core” Parts, they’re usually invincible on all part except the connectors which must be taken out to get to said core.
Gunwalls are exactly what they sound like, walls with attached guns. These work like massive turrets, usually with destructible/regenerating weapons, they also use the connectors to hide their cores from destruction.
Shadow Dancers are pretty much mobile walls, using long spindly legs to move through halls and catch the player off guard. They usually move in a predictable pattern though, so moving in between the legs is a matter of planning and timing. -Rumia
